Effect of mHealth in improving antenatal care utilization and skilled birth attendance in low- and middle-income countries: a systematic review protocol.

Yosef G Abraha1, Serebe A Gebrie, Desalegn A Garoma, Fasil M Deribe, Mamuye H Tefera, Sudhakar Morankar.   

Abstract

REVIEW QUESTION/
OBJECTIVE: The objective of this review is to identify and synthesize the best available evidence on the effect of mobile health (mHealth) interventions in antenatal care utilization and skilled birth attendance in low- and middle-income countries.More specifically, the review questions are as follows.
